Has anyone found a solution to this issue? I am in the same boat (new to z-wave, have a vera 3 lite, just installed a vrcs1-1lz and cannot get it to control anything appropriately. I see it in the vera dashboard and in the configuration screen I can set two scenes, 1 for button on, 1 for button off. Unfortunately this appears to do nothing.
I simply want to turn on and off a GE 45603 lamp module. I can set a trigger for a scene but then I’m stuck with getting just on functionality or just off functionality.
Can someone help me out with what I am doing wrong? Any assistance would be greatly appreciated.
Try [tt]A scene is activated[/tt] and scene number 0 as your trigger. Then, on the [tt]Advanced[/tt] tab, pick the 45603 from the drop down list, click [tt]Add[/tt], then choose [tt]ToggleState[/tt] as the action.
This may toggle the GE every time you press the VRCS1 (and the LED on the VRCS1 will not change).
